Nobody likes to admit their branding isn't working, but sometimes being honest about where you are is the first step to getting where you want to go. Here are the signs that professional branding could make a real difference for your business.

You Avoid Showing Your Marketing Materials
Do you hesitate to hand out business cards? Feel embarrassed about directing people to your website? If you're not proud to share your business materials, that's a problem.
People Seem Confused About What You Offer
If you're constantly having to explain your services or correct misconceptions about your business, your messaging probably isn't clear enough.
You're Attracting Price Shoppers Instead of Quality Seekers
When most of your inquiries focus on cost rather than results, it often means your branding isn't communicating the value you provide.
Your Competitors Look More Established
Take an honest look at businesses similar to yours. If their websites, social media, and marketing materials consistently look more professional, that's affecting how potential clients see you.

You're Spending Too Much Time on Design Tasks
How many hours do you spend each week trying to create social media graphics, updating your website, or designing promotional materials? That's time you could be spending on your actual business.
Your Business Has Evolved But Your Branding Hasn't
Maybe you started with basic services but now offer advanced treatments. Or you've added team members and expanded your space. If your branding still looks like it did when you started, it's not representing your current reality.
Everything Looks Different
Your website has one style, your social media another, your business cards something else entirely. This inconsistency makes you look disorganized, even if you're not.
You Want to Raise Your Prices But Don't Feel Confident
If you know you should be charging more but your current image doesn't support higher prices, professional branding can help justify your value.

The Investment Perspective
Professional branding isn't just about looking better - it's about positioning your business for growth. When your image matches your expertise, everything else becomes easier: marketing, pricing, attracting ideal clients, and scaling your business.
